Problem

Existing mobile technical systems and devices face challenges in being easily converted for mobile operations while ensuring adequate protection against transport-related impacts, requiring cost-effective and structurally simple solutions for secure mounting within large-capacity containers.

Innovation Solution

The assembly device features a support frame with multiple longitudinal and transverse struts, actuating units, and damping elements, allowing for secure mechanical coupling and alignment of support heads to inner container walls, enabling reliable and efficient securing of systems within large-capacity containers during transport.

AI summary

In particular, the invention relates to an assembly device (1) for assembling a technical system (2) in a mobile large container (4), comprising a support frame (5) which is designed to secure the system (2) and which comprises a support device (6, 10, 11) that is formed on the support frame, is mechanically coupled to the support frame, and has at least two support units (6), each said support unit having at least one support head (10) which is designed to rest against an inner wall (A) of the large container (4) and which can be moved relative to the support frame (5) along a respective line of action (W) by means of an adjusting unit (11). The support heads (10) are designed or can be aligned such that the support heads (10) of the two support units (6) have lines of action (W) which runs transversely to each other, preferably perpendicularly to each other.
